Carl Bernstein returns to IU as Poynter Chair 

Pulitzer Prize-winning investigative journalist Carl Bernstein will serve as the 2024-25 Indiana University Poynter Chair.

Bernstein, best known for his work covering the Watergate scandal, will have four visits to IU Bloomington.  

His first event will be a panel discussion at the Media School, “Journalism in a Polarized Election Landscape,” at 6 p.m. Oct. 8 in Presidents Hall. 

He will return in November for a discussion about the upcoming election and its implications for journalists, according to a university media release.  

Bernstein spoke on June 6 with IU Bloomington’s Media School Dean David Tolchinsky during the Granfalloon Festival.
